ACTIVITIES:

Bridgwater has been a statutory port since 1500 and a parliamentary Act of 1845 established its present boundaries and structure.

It became a recognised pilotage authority when the 1987 Pilotage Act came into effect. It has operated under the auspices of Sedgemoor DC since 1972.

The port covers twenty five square nautical miles of mainly inter-tidal sand and mud banks off the coast ( to ), and over fourteen nautical miles of tidal estuary and river (Parrett, Bruce and Axe), but with a comparatively low level of trade and low density leisure usage.

Although the council is responsible for conservancy of the harbour, all commercial wharves within the Port of Bridgwater are in private hands. Hanson Aggregates manages the aggregate import berth at Wharf. The other berths at Dunball and Bibby’s Wharf are currently not in use for Port operations, except for occasional use of Dunball by the passenger vessel Balmoral.

The Nuclear Electric roll-on roll-off berth at plays an important role in the transport of heavy loads for Hinkley Point Power Station.

The port sees an Annual throughput of up to 80,000 tonnes of aggregates.

ACTIVITIES:

The Port of Fowey, located in the south coast of Cornwall, is principally engaged in the export of china clay. Approximately 650,000 tonnes of this cargo is exported annually along with smaller volumes of aggregate. Fowey Harbour Commissioners also operate tugs which provide out of port towage services in other ports, have a small dredger and have vessel repair facilities. There are a large number of leisure craft moorings (1,600) and facilities for visitors, (7,500 annual yacht visits) within the Harbour. Fowey is the Competent Harbour Authority for pilotage matters for the Ports of Fowey, Par and Charlestown. They operate a Boat park with dry storage for over 200 boats and a very popular engineering support business for leisure users. Approximately thirty persons are employed in the port operation.

ACTIVITIES:

The Trustees are the Competent Harbour Authority and local lighthouse authority for the Gloucester Harbour. Main duties include the provision of a pilotage service, the siting, maintenance and improvement of aids to navigation and compliance with statutory environmental duties.

Pilotage is compulsory for larger vessels. Traffic within the Gloucester Harbour includes commercial vessels arriving at and departing from Sharpness Dock and aggregate operations. Cargoes include cement, grain, fertiliser, forest products, stone, coal and scrap metal.

The docks and drydock at Sharpness are operated by private sector companies, although responsibility for operation of the lock gates and maintenance of water levels rests with the Canal and River Trust.

Leisure craft make up the remainder of the traffic, with considerable numbers of small craft gaining access to the inland waterway network via Sharpness Dock.

The Severn Bore also attracts considerable numbers of surfers and kayakers to the harbour area.

ACTIVITIES:

St. Mary's Harbour is the principle port for the Isles of Scilly, an archipelago of several hundred islands situated 28 miles south west of Lands End, of which five are inhabited.

The Port is the centre for all commercial vessels operating from the mainland and off islands, including over 20 fishing boats. St Mary’s Harbour is the Competent Harbour Authority for pilotage matters throughout the islands. It is also the main base for the R.N.L.I. Severn Class Lifeboat.

There are 230 local moorings, 40 secure deep water moorings, 108 running lines, 33 beach moorings and 12 drying moorings for visiting yachts and ribs. St Mary’s Harbour averages over 2,500 yacht visits a year, the majority from the EEC. In 2017 there were 55 cruise ship visits.

ACTIVITIES:

Truro on the south coast of Cornwall has a number of leisure moorings (c1000) located round the upper half of the Fal Estuary. Visitors’ pontoons are also available at Woodbury, Malpas, Ruan Creek and Turnaware Bar as well as berthing facilities alongside the quays in Truro.

Commercial facilities include Lighterage Quay, Newham (1.5 km downstream of the city centre) which is 350m x 10m wide, this tidal berth offers a central inland location for Cornwall and the South West. Facilities on the quay include a 50 tonne weighbridge and fresh water. The Port currently handles general bulk and bagged cargo, palletised goods and other ‘one-off’ cargoes i.e. boat hulls, steel coils etc. Stevedoring, ships agency, pilotage and cargo storage (both open and covered) are all available locally.

There are a number of deep water lay up berths for large vessels situated in the King Harry Ferry. These moorings will accommodate vessels up to 190m Loa.

The Port of Truro also has a native oyster fishery which is open from the 1 October to 31 March each year which only vessels fishing by traditional means may dredge.
